Noninvasive assessment of local myocardium repolarization changes using high resolution surface ECG mapping

M Tysler1, P Kneppo, M Turzová

  • 1Czech Technical University, Faculty of Biomedical Engineering, Kladno, Czech Republic.

Summary

This study introduces a novel body surface potential mapping method to assess myocardial lesions by analyzing repolarization changes. The system accurately locates lesions and guides treatment, offering a noninvasive tool for cardiac care.

Electrocardiogram

An electrocardiogram (ECG or EKG) is a critical diagnostic tool that records the electrical signals produced by the heart during each heartbeat. This recording is achieved through electrodes placed strategically on the arms, legs, and chest. The electrocardiograph amplifies these signals and produces 12 distinct tracings, offering a comprehensive understanding of the heart's electrical activity.
